HHS boys soccer wins first match under interim coach

JUNCTION CITY – Kellen Griffin is 1-0 as the Hays High interin head soccer coach. Taking over the reigns after Jim Maska’s stunning resignation earlier in the day, Griffin helped lead the Indians to a 5-3 win in Junction City Tuesday.

Ethan Nunnery recorded his third straight hat trick, scoring three goals including two in the first half helping the Indians build a 4-2 halftime lead. Jacob Maska and Zach Wagner also scored as the Indians improve to 5-5 on the year. They travel to Liberal Thursday.
